I started DJing in the mid 80's. No idea why..or how i knew how to do it..You have to bear in mind there were virtually no magazines or radio shows about djs or dance music..there were no mix cds or t'internet, I just knew I should be mixing records!


The most important step for me was North East club Philmores where I was resident for several years alongside Jason Bushby. I got the job after making a mix tape using 2 home hi-fis, dusters as slipmats and putting the speakers under a duvet, recording it on a ghettoblaster!!

It soon became a mecca for the new movement of ravers and was perfect timing for the new e-culture..playing detroit, acid, indie, italian piano, balearic, hip hop, disco and house which all somehow worked perfectly and i spent many nights playing to hooded wallabee wearing ravers singing along and crying to Frankie Knuckles, Kariya and Sister Sledge!
I played in some amazing venues and underground parties the like of which will never be seen again

As the music turned to breakbeats, pianos and hoovers, philmores became legendary and attracted people nationwide. Jason took on mc-ing most nights. we went to 3 nights a week and i ended up sometimes playing an 8 hour set!

I guested all over, organised my own nights and raves and I ended up resident on Smokey Joe's radio show on Wear FM.

My love for the 4/4 beat though took me to a club called The Orbit in Morley and i fell back in love with all things electronic, either playing the stuff out or going to see the likes of Jeff Mills, Dave Clarke, Luke slater, Advent etc etc.

However I was to be sucked back into the world of house music!
I managed a friend's record shop then opened my own which was the best couple of years of my working life...music 9-5...It wasn't to last though as less and less people were dj-ing or buying vinyl.

Won a few dj competitions, got a couple of mixes played on Galaxy and got a dozen records out!!

After a few very happy and messed up years at the Empire / Box office and the Purple Onion i've spent the last couple of years at Absolute bar and the newly refurbished Onyx.

I don't see any point in name dropping who i've worked with, I feel lucky to have dj-ed and partied with some of the best in the business.

I've played at well over 200 venues over the last 2 decades and I think the reason i've been going this long is the fact i know how to play to a crowd. There's no ego involved, I just enjoy playing stuff and love it when people enjoy it too.


I still spend all my life immersed in music. It's my passion, I'm always trying to find everything before anyone else and I still get excited every time I hear something new i like, whether its a day or 40 years old so I do't think I'll ever give up on this life!


Throughout all these years i've also had a great love for and been gathering together the best collection of disco, soul, original breaks and funk there is to be had on vinyl....Sometimes some of my other personalities, Justin Credible/Duncan Disorderly and Phil Harmonic get a chance to escape and indulge themselves but it's a rare treat normally kept for a guilty pleasure at home!

The final mix! 1991 was really the last year you could play loads of different styles, from then everything was pigeonholed into house nights, progressive, trance, techno, hardcore....whatever. I moved more towards the hardcore/jungle side then techno and didn't get back into house until 98. I suppose 10 years ago is pretty old skool so I might do some more mixes for here eventually.
